Storage affects how often you use it

A seat protector is most useful when it is easy to reach. If it is buried under luggage or left at home, it will not help after an unexpected workout or beach stop.

Use the included mesh bag

The EFHIPS cover comes with a mesh carry bag. Rolling the towel keeps the bundle compact and the mesh allows some airflow.

Do not store it wet

If the towel is damp after use, remove it from the vehicle and let it dry completely before long-term storage. Storing damp fabric in a closed bag or hot trunk is not ideal.

Choose a practical location

The trunk side pocket, cargo organizer or rear footwell can all work, depending on your vehicle.

Create a simple routine

Use it, remove it, wash it when needed, dry it completely, roll it and return it to the car. A repeatable routine keeps the product ready.
